Home Hardware Networking Programmazione Software Domanda Sistemi
Conoscenza del computer >> hardware >> Servers >> .

Cos'è un demone del server?

Un demone server è un tipo di programma per computer che viene eseguito in background, in genere come servizio o processo di sistema, per fornire servizi ad altri programmi o dispositivi su una rete. A differenza delle applicazioni tipiche, un demone non richiede l'interazione umana diretta per eseguire i propri compiti. Il nome "demone" deriva dall'antico concetto greco di demone, spirito o essere soprannaturale.

Alcuni esempi comuni di demoni del server includono:

1. Daemon SSH (Secure Shell) (sshd):fornisce una connessione crittografata sicura su una rete, consentendo l'accesso remoto e i trasferimenti di file.

2. Daemon FTP (File Transfer Protocol) (ftpd):consente il trasferimento di file tra computer utilizzando FTP, un protocollo di rete standard.

3. Daemon HTTP (Hypertext Transfer Protocol) (httpd):serve pagine Web e gestisce le richieste HTTP dai browser Web. Esempi di demoni HTTP includono Apache e Nginx.

4. Daemon SMTP (Simple Mail Transfer Protocol) (sendmail):responsabile dell'invio e della ricezione di messaggi e-mail tramite SMTP.

5. Daemon DHCP (Dynamic Host Configuration Protocol) (dhcpd):assegna indirizzi IP e altre informazioni di configurazione di rete ai dispositivi su una rete.

6. Daemon DNS (Domain Name System) (nominato):risolve i nomi di dominio in indirizzi IP, fornendo indirizzi basati sui nomi per siti Web e altri servizi Internet.

Questi demoni server vengono eseguiti su vari sistemi operativi e sono spesso configurati per avviarsi automaticamente all'avvio del sistema. Ascoltano richieste di rete specifiche o connessioni in entrata da parte dei client e rispondono in modo appropriato. Possono registrare informazioni sulle loro attività e gli amministratori solitamente possono configurare e monitorare le loro impostazioni tramite file di configurazione o interfacce di gestione.

I demoni del server sono componenti essenziali dei sistemi informatici in rete, consentendo a un'ampia gamma di servizi di funzionare in modo trasparente ed efficiente in background. Gestiscono attività come trasferimenti di file, accesso remoto, recapito di posta elettronica e molto altro, supportando perfettamente la funzionalità di computer e dispositivi su una rete.

 

hardware © www.354353.com